摘要:

为进一步提高燃气-蒸汽联合循环机组的能源利用率、满足更高的供热需求,对机组原供热方案进行改造。以某电厂9F级燃气-蒸汽联合循环机组为例,描述了机组实际运行情况,分析了3种供热改造方案的优缺点,并对改造后机组的参数进行了分析计算。计算结果说明改造提高了机组供热性能、热电比,并降低了发电气耗,可为同类型机组改造提供参考。

Abstract:

In order to further improve the energy utilization rate of the gassteam combined cycle units and meet a higher heating demand, the original heatsupply scheme for units need to be modified. Taking 9F gassteam combined cycle units in a power plant as an example, the actual operation of the unit after modification was briefly described. The advantages and disadvantages of three heating modification schemes were analyzed in detail. The parameters after modification were analyzedand the results show that the modification has improved the performance of heat supply and ratio of heattoelectricity, and reduced gas consumption for power generationwhich provides reference of the modification for units of the same type.
